Belton High School
(816) 348-1036
107 W Pirate Pkwy
Belton, MO 64012
Level: 10-12
District: Belton 124 School District

Cenus InfoValueYear
Percent Free and Reduced Price Lunch:19.85% (2006)
Native American or Native Alaskan:0.86% (2006)
Asian/Pacific Islander:0.86% (2006)
Black, non-Hispanic:6.23% (2006)
Hispanic:5.18% (2006)
White, non-Hispanic:86.86% (2006)
Student Teacher Ratio:16.5% (2006)

If my children were younger I would move out of the Belton School District.This attendance policy and hours is out of control. It needs to be revised to be the same at surrounding school districts. Some kids have illnesses that don't require them to be home 10 days straight but cause numerous appointments. When all absences have a doctors excuse and the child can not get his/her dipolma there is a serious problem, especially when they tell them the last week of school that they have to make up these hours. If the child is involved with school activites or work this is not possible. I am appalled at the number of students that did not get their dipoloma this year when they graduated.
